preserve custom content from un-singularized Results during upgrade
[dbsrgits/DBIx-Class-Schema-Loader.git] / TODO-BACKCOMPAT
1 SL Backcompat Plan:
2
3 *** 0.04006 mode
4
5 * get custom content from un-singularized classes in _load_external, with an
6   appropriate comment that it's during upgrade only, for both static and
7   dynamic schemas
8
9 * make use_namespaces the default, and upgrade to it properly
10
11 *** Catalyst Helper
12
13 * Add 'upgrade=1' option that upgrades from both old S::L and old helper,
14   whichever or both.
15 * Warn when old helper output or 0.04000 S::L output is detected, that refers to
16   the upgrade option.
17
18 Release dev S::L, announce to catalyst, dbic lists and #catalyst that testing of
19 backcompat mode is needed, wait 2-3 weeks, then release 0.05000.